Denis O'Leary
Denis O'Leary

Cork, Ireland

453

SportyHQ Rating

78%

Rating Confidence

6

Matches YTD

54

Matches All Time

Denis's Rankings

0 people have viewed your profile in the past 30 days.

Please sign in